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er A (1L of 1X Solution) is part of a 3-buffer set that allows microarray customers to re-use microarrays multiple times following hybridization and scanning.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er A is a high-stringency buffer that strips and removes fluorescent DNA strands from DNA microarrays, while preserving the integrity of the microarray strands attached to the glass substrate slide.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ffers A-C empower customers to strip microarrays in less than 30 minutes, enabling 2-10X microarray re-use depending on the method of manufacturing and other factors. Arrayit MSA can be used with microarrays from Arrayit, Agilent, Affymetrix and other manufacturers and is provided as 1,000 ml (1 liter) of 1X solution, filtered and ready to use upon arrival.

Short Protocol (Steps 1-7)
1. Transfer glass substrate slide microarrays to a High-Throughput Wash Station.
2. Wash 10 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er A.
3. Transfer substrate slide rack to a second High-Throughput Wash Station.
4. Wash 10 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er B.
5. Transfer substrate slide rack to a third High-Throughput Wash Station.
6. Wash 1 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er C.
7. Spin glass substrate slides dry for 5 sec using Microarray High-Speed Centrifuge.
Complete Protocol (Steps 1-7)
1. Transfer glass substrate slide microarrays to a High-Throughput Wash Station. Arrayit High-Throughput Wash Stations Cat. HTW have a capacity for 25 glass microarray slides in the slide rack and 500 ml of 1X stripping buffer in the reservoir. Add 500 ml of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er A to the HTW reservoir before adding the microarray slides. Make sure to keep the microarray slides hydrated at all times during the stripping steps as drying may elevate background fluorescence.
2. Wash 10 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er A. Use a magnetic stir plate and moderate mixing during the stripping steps. Make sure to keep the microarray slides hydrated at all times. Arrayit HTW accommodates microarrays from Arrayit, Agilent and other manufacturers. Affymetrix customers can used the microfluidic station in conjunction with Arrayit stripping buffers for the stripping steps.
3. Transfer substrate slide rack to a second High-Throughput Wash Station. Quickly transfer the slides from the HTW containing 500 ml of 1X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er A to a second HTW containing 500 ml of 1X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er B.
4. Wash 10 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er B. Moderate agitation on a magnetic stir plate should be used during this stripping step. Make sure to keep the microarray slides hydrated at all times. Arrayit HTW accommodates microarrays from Arrayit, Agilent and other manufacturers. Affymetrix customers can used the microfluidic station in conjunction with Arrayit stripping buffers for the stripping steps.
5. Transfer substrate slide rack to a third High-Throughput Wash Station. Quickly transfer the slides from the HTW containing 500 ml of 1X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er B to a third HTW containing 500 ml of 1X Arrayit Microarray Stripping Buffer C.
6. Wash 1 min at room temperature in 500 ml of Microarray Stripping Buffer C. Moderate agitation on a magnetic stir plate should be used during this stripping step. Make sure to keep the microarray slides hydrated at all times. Arrayit HTW accommodates microarrays from Arrayit, Agilent and other manufacturers. Affymetrix customers can used the microfluidic station in conjunction with Arrayit stripping buffers for the stripping steps.
7. Spin glass substrate slides dry for 5 sec using Microarray High-Speed Centrifuge. Arrayit High-Speed Centrifuges Cat. MHC110V provide a rapid and convenient way to dry microarray slides after stripping. Make sure to insert the slide completely into the rotor and wear safety glasses at all times during use. A 5 second drying step should be sufficient to dry the microarray slide in preparation for the next round of hybridization.

Technical Notes
- Designed to remove fluorescent probe molecules from microarrays post-hybridization
- Compatible with all glass-based microarrays including Arrayit, Agilent, Affymetrix and others
- The same incubation times should be used for microarrays enclosed in cassettes and cartridges
- Do not incubate >10 min or at elevated temperatures as this will impair microarray quality
